Red route lines axed
Monday 15th September 2008, 10:27AM BST.
Double red lines along Wolverhampton’s Stafford Road were being removed today as part of weeks of work to consign the controversial no-stopping system to the past.
Council workers are also taking down around 200 signs along seven miles of the A449 dual carriageway, starting from tomorrow.
The signs are set to be sold as scrap to help claw back the estimated £150,000 cost to taxpayers of scrapping the red route, which has cost £2.4 million since its launch in March last year.
